Nike Team Nationals
I wanted to thank you for our recent selection to the Nike Team Nationals, but on a more thoughtful note wish to express my utter surprise at your decision, not that I think we are undeserving, but rather, we were not the politically expedient pick. South Tahoe Girls XC are living a dream season, neither the coaches nor the girls had even the remotest idea we would be sitting where we are today. I am a first year coach, albeit an experienced coach, this is my first season ever coaching XC. I also have limited experience with girls. Never, even after a summer program that began in June, training daily at 6,500', did we envision the progress we'd make.

Thank you, it never felt so great to be so ill informed in my life, and furthermore the integrity of that call, though I'm sure, greatly debated, still held sway for the little lost girls of the Sierra Nevada mountains, who don't even compete in the state where their school resides! We have found a home with some very unpolitical individuals, who didn't restore my faith, but actually created it anew, in the ideal of fairness and justice on a youth sport playing field. You are to be commended, and we are humbly honored to represent the Southwest region of NTN and the great state of Nevada. Thank you, Dan Wilvers |
